A Snapshot of Your Day

In this role, you will lead and coordinate technically complex service program activities across power generation assets, applying your engineering background and project management expertise to plan and execute outages, upgrades, and modernization initiatives involving steam turbines, generators, and digital solutions. You will work closely with engineering, field service, and internal technical teams to organize schedules, align resources, and resolve operational challenges while maintaining a strong focus on safety and execution excellence. Your work will directly improve plant reliability, efficiency, and emissions performance, supporting customer operations and Siemens Energy’s mission to advance the energy transition. You will be part of a collaborative, safety-first team culture that values accountability, problem-solving, and continuous improvement, with the flexibility to work remotely while staying closely connected to project teams and field operations.

How You’ll Make an Impact

  • Lead planning and execution of outages, upgrades, and maintenance activities, ensuring strong coordination across engineering, field service, and internal technical teams
  • Apply technical expertise to identify and implement solutions that improve plant reliability, efficiency, and operational performance
  • Drive organization and structure across multiple projects, ensuring clear schedules, resource alignment, and on-time delivery
  • Support implementation of plant flexibility and modernization initiatives, including hardware and digital solutions that enhance performance
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to resolve technical challenges and ensure quality execution of all project deliverables
  • Track and manage project progress, including key performance indicators, timelines, and cost awareness, to ensure successful outcomes

What You Bring

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Business Administration, or equivalent years of related technical field, with 5+ years of project management experience in power generation, energy, or heavy industrial sectors
  • Strong technical background with the ability to understand and apply engineering concepts to real-world plant operations and project execution.
  • Proven project management experience with a focus on planning, organization, and coordination of complex technical projects
  • Strong organizational, problem-solving, and analytical skills, with the ability to manage multiple priorities in a structured and efficient manner.
  • Project Management Professional (PMP) certification preferred

Who is Siemens Energy?

At Siemens Energy, we are more than just an energy technology company. With ~100,000 dedicated employees in more than 90 countries, we develop energy systems of the future, ensuring that the growing energy demand of the global community is met reliably and sustainably. The technologies created in our research departments and factories drive the energy transition and provide the base for one sixth of the world's electricity generation. Our global team is committed to making sustainable, reliable, and affordable energy a reality by pushing the boundaries of what is possible. We uphold a 150-year legacy of innovation that encourages our search for people who will support our focus on decarbonization, new technologies, and energy transformation.
